PRIMARY

PURPOSE:


Compile and prepare regular district payroll, including related reports and deposits. Work under moderate supervision to ensure accurate and timely preparation of payroll records according to prescribed procedures and regulations. Serve as a liaison between Human Resources and Payroll.

M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ES AND DUTIES Payroll Accounting
  • Prepare accurate district payroll for distribution to employees following established procedures.
  • Receive and audit time sheets for all district employees. Calculate employee wages, salaries, hours worked, overtime pay, and determine with holdings, deductions, and net pay.
  • Balance payroll earnings and deductions; initiate related transfers of funds and deposits.
  • Maintain district payroll registers, employee payroll information, and other original documentation in an orderly and accurate manner in accordance with state, federal, and district requirements.
Data Entry
  • Prepare and post all payroll changes including payroll deductions, salary changes, termination, and new employee information.
  • Update employee deduction and direct deposit data.
  • Compile, maintain, and file all reports, records, and other documents as required including maintaining payroll and related files such as payroll records, absent-from-duty reports, and service records.
  • Prepare and submit payroll reports and forms including those required by Internal Revenue Service, Texas Workforce Commission, Texas Retirement System, Federal Insurance Contributors’ Act (FICA), Medicare, Texas New Hire Reporting, and Workers’ Compensation Commission.
